Job Description Summary
GE VERNOVA is a pioneering force in energy industry dedicated to innovation and excellence. We are seeking a dynamic PQP Product & Strategy Leader to drive our product vision and strategy ensuring alignment with market demands and commercial objectives.
Job Description
Job Description:
As a PT PQP Product & Strategy Leader you will be at the forefront of shaping our PQP product portfolio and strategic direction.
The product types involved are: Air core reactors capacitors capacitive compensation and Filters.
You will directly lead the Air Core Reactor Product and Strategy Leader as well as the Capacitor and Filter Product Leader.
You will lead cross-functional teams to develop and execute product strategies that drive growth enhance customer satisfaction and maintain a competitive edge in the market.
You will report to the PT Product and Strategy Leader.
You will as well drive the PT Commercial PQP function for which you will report functionally to the PT Commercial Leader and get targets accordingly for the commercial activity
Key Responsibilities:
- Product Vision & Strategy: Define and communicate the PQP product vision and strategy ensuring it aligns with overall business goals and market opportunities.
- Market Analysis: Conduct in-depth market analysis to identify trends customer needs and competitive landscape. Use insights to inform product roadmap and strategic decisions.
- Cross-Functional Leadership: Lead cross-functional teams including product management engineering marketing sales and customer success to deliver product initiatives and support the business development objectives.
- Roadmap Development: Create and maintain a comprehensive PQP product roadmap that prioritizes features and initiatives based on market insights and business objectives. Support the different growth areas in all 3 PQP products.
- Stakeholder Engagement: Collaborate with key stakeholders to gather input on product requirements and commercial viability. Ensure alignment across teams on product goals and strategies.
- Performance Metrics: Establish and track key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ure product success and impact on business goals.
- Innovation & Differentiation: Identify opportunities for innovation and differentiation in the market. Drive initiatives to enhance PQP product offerings and stay ahead of competitors.
- Go-to-Market Strategy: Develop and execute go-to-market strategies for new AIS products and features ensuring successful launch and adoption.
- Customer-Centric Approach: Foster a customer-centric culture within the organization ensuring that product decisions are driven by customer needs and feedback.
Qualifications:
- Bachelors degree in engineering or a related field as a minimum. Masters degree or MBA preferred.
- Proven experience in business development or product management functions.
- Strong understanding of market dynamics customer behavior and competitive landscape.
-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to translate data into actionable strategies.
- Outstanding leadership and communication skills with the ability to inspire and align cross-functional teams.
- Experience with product lifecycle management and agile methodologies.
- Track record of successfully launching and scaling products in a competitive market.
- Willing to travel around 90% of the time.
